如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

Respond.js 1.4.2:让你的网站兼容IE8的利器

Respond.js 1.4.2:让你的网站兼容IE8的利器

在现代网页开发中,响应式设计已经成为标配。然而,IE8作为一个古老的浏览器,仍然在某些企业环境中被广泛使用。如何让这些老旧浏览器也能享受响应式设计的便利呢?Respond.js 1.4.2就是为此而生的解决方案。

Respond.js是一个轻量级的JavaScript库,它的设计初衷是让IE6-8这些不支持CSS3媒体查询的浏览器也能实现响应式布局。Respond.js 1.4.2作为其最新版本,带来了更好的性能和兼容性。

Respond.js 1.4.2的功能与特点

  1. CSS3媒体查询支持Respond.js通过模拟CSS3媒体查询,使得IE8能够根据屏幕宽度调整布局。

  2. 轻量级:该库非常小巧,压缩后仅有几KB,加载速度快,不会对页面性能造成明显影响。

  3. 兼容性强:不仅支持IE8,还兼容IE6和IE7,确保老旧浏览器用户也能获得良好的浏览体验。

  4. 易于集成:只需在HTML文件中引入Respond.js,无需修改现有的CSS代码。

  5. 性能优化Respond.js 1.4.2在性能上进行了优化,减少了对DOM操作的频率,提升了响应速度。

如何使用Respond.js 1.4.2

使用Respond.js非常简单,只需在HTML文件的<head>标签内添加以下代码:

<!--[if lt IE 9]>
<script src="respond.min.js"></script>
<![endif]-->

这段代码会检测浏览器版本,如果是IE8或更低版本,则加载Respond.js

应用场景

  1. 企业网站:许多企业出于安全或兼容性考虑,仍然使用IE8。Respond.js可以帮助这些网站实现响应式设计。

  2. 政府网站:政府机构的网站往往需要兼容各种浏览器,Respond.js可以确保这些网站对所有用户友好。

  3. 教育机构:学校和大学的网站也可能需要兼容IE8,Respond.js可以帮助这些网站保持现代化的外观。

  4. 旧系统升级:对于那些需要在旧系统上运行的应用,Respond.js可以作为一个过渡方案,逐步实现响应式设计。

注意事项

  • 性能考虑:虽然Respond.js很轻量,但对于非常复杂的网站,可能会有一定的性能影响。
  • 依赖性Respond.js依赖于JavaScript,如果用户禁用了JavaScript,响应式设计将失效。
  • 维护:随着浏览器的更新,Respond.js的维护和更新也需要关注,以确保其持续有效。

总结

Respond.js 1.4.2为那些仍在使用IE8的用户提供了一个简单而有效的解决方案,使得响应式设计不再是现代浏览器的专利。通过这个小巧的JavaScript库,开发者可以轻松地让网站兼容IE8,同时保持现代化的设计风格。无论是企业、政府还是教育机构,都可以从中受益,确保所有用户都能获得一致的浏览体验。

在使用Respond.js时,开发者需要权衡其带来的便利与可能的性能影响,确保在实际应用中找到最佳的平衡点。随着技术的进步,未来或许会有更好的解决方案,但目前,Respond.js 1.4.2无疑是让IE8兼容响应式设计的最佳选择之一。